How To Choose Best Low Loss Coaxial Cable
Frequency Range and Impedance
When choosing a low loss coaxial cable, it is important to consider the frequency range you require the cable to perform at. Different coaxial cables have different frequency ratings, so you need to ensure the one you choose is fit for purpose. Additionally, ensure that the impedance requirements of your application are compatible with the coaxial cable you choose.
Shielding and Signal Transfer
The level of shielding offered by a coaxial cable directly impacts the amount of signal loss you can expect. Look for cables with multiple layers of shielding, including a braided layer and foil layer. Additionally, consider the signal transfer rating of the cable to determine how well it will transfer signals over long distances without significant signal loss.
Material Composition
The construction of coaxial cables is an important factor when choosing a low loss cable. Copper conductors are the most common type, but alloys such as silver and gold-plated conductors can provide better signal transfer properties. Additionally, the dielectric material used between the inner and outer conductors can affect the signal loss and signal latency.
Cable Length
When choosing a low loss coaxial cable, you must consider the length of the cable you need. The longer the cable, the higher the signal loss, but a higher quality coaxial cable can help mitigate signal loss over longer distances. You should also consider the physical thickness of the cable, as thicker cables may not be suitable for tight spaces or cable routing.
Cost
Finally, while it may be tempting to go for the cheapest option, it is important to consider the quality and suitability of the coaxial cable first. Higher quality cables may cost a bit more upfront, but they will provide significant improvement in signal quality and reduce the likelihood of costly signal loss or interference over time.
